Omilia

IT Project Manager

Omilia

Overview

Responsible for delivering projects within financial targets and managing stakeholder relationships.

Ideal candidate has 4+ years of project management experience and strong communication skills.

remotemidpermanentfull-timeEnglish

Locations

  • Greece
  • Philippines
  • Portugal
  • Spain

Requirements

  • Bachelor's degree or equivalent experience
  • 4+ years in project management
  • Solid organizational skills
  • Excellent communication skills
  • Experience with CCaaS providers is a plus

Responsibilities

  • Deliver projects on time and within budget
  • Manage project scope and objectives
  • Develop detailed project plans
  • Manage client and stakeholder relationships
  • Perform risk management
  • Track project performance
  • Coordinate with internal resources
  • Ensure resource availability

Benefits

  • Fixed compensation
  • Long-term employment
  • Professional growth opportunities
  • Cutting-edge technology products
  • Fun colleagues
  • Apple gear